We're home from the 30 day July trip and trying to pick up the pieces where we left off! We are booked on the RCI Explorer Canada/New England cruise leaving Cape Liberty on Aug. 31st. We are flying into Newark on 8/29 arriving at 11:15 am. We want to spend as much time as possible in Manhatten on the 29th and 30th before departing for the cruise terminal on the 31st. I've booked two hotels. We have the Hilton Newark Penn Sation at the Gateway Center for a government rate of $139 a night. We also have Candlewood Suites for a rate of $125 a night. Naturally, we want a nice clean room in a safe area with dining options but our main conern is the quickest way into Manhattan. Which hotel should we pick considering the price really isn't a factor. The Gateway Hilton is very nice. I have only been in the public rooms though. It's super convenient to public transporation & in on of the safest area of Newark. You'll be in the Gateway office building complex -- bustling with people all day & across from Seton Hall Law School. The NJ Performing Arts Center (NJ PAC) & a police substation are about a block away. There are lots of cops in the Penn Station.

I don't know where the Candlewood suites are but they are not going to be as convenient as the Hilton.
